Russia has fired a wave of attack drones and missiles at Ukraine that killed at least four people, authorities said after the second night of heavy strikes across the war-battered nation. The overnight barrage came on Tuesday a day after the Kremlin launched one of its largest-ever aerial attacks on Ukraine, which targeted energy facilities and killed several people. Ukraine’s air force said on Tuesday it downed half of the 10 missiles and 60 of the 81 Iranian-designed attack drones launched several regions of Russia and from Moscow-annexed Crimea.
